Over the past few decades, Hoss has devoted much of his energy to mastering the serigraphy medium.  With each new edition, he demonstrates an expanding interpretation of both the process and his landscape subjects.  A printmaking traditionalist, Hoss uses any number of non-photographic stencil-making techniques (hand-cut or painted) to create his artist’s prints.  As his own master printer, Hoss hand-registers and prints each color individually to maintain the spontaneity and energy of his work throughout the process of printing each piece.  Hoss editions are extremely limited.  And his stencils are destroyed in process to ensure that the pieces can never be recreated exactly. Each Martino Hoss serigraph is an original in its own right.
